Fabrication of Nano WC-12Co Feedstock for Thermal Spray Coating |

Abstract |
This study investigates the fabrication of WC-12Co feedstock powders with weakly locculated slurries by spray drying under various conditions. The morphological defects and flocculation states according to the amount of additives are evaluated to prepare spherical WC-Co feedstock powders with little morphological defects and homogeneous microstructures. The characteristics of feedstock powders, heat treated between 850-1200℃, are analyzed via SEM, EPMA, and mercury porosimetry. The results showed that with the increase in heat treatment temperature the portion of larger pores around 10 μm increased while, that of smaller pores of 1 μm lessened due to the coalescence of WC particles, forming dense feedstock powders with little defects such as hollow or craters. The feedstock heat treated at 1200℃ showed a porosity of 42.2% and a density of 8.28 g/cm^(3) as well as uniform distribution of pores and Co. (Received January 19, 2004) |
